THE POSITION

The Electronics Assembler will be responsible for producing high-quality products on the manufacturing line for our innovative lifesaving patented technology. As part of a skilled team, you will work together to meet daily targets. This role requires a strong attention to detail and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ment. The successful candidate will use soldering irons, test fixtures and automation equipment, ensuring accuracy and efficiency. Experience with electrical assemblies and surface mount technology is an asset.

HOW YOU WILL BE MAKING AN IMPACT

  • Assemble and wire electronic components with precision, ensuring high-quality and accurate assembly.
  • Interpret and follow blueprints, drawings, and specifications to meet strict quality standards.
  • Utilize fabrication skills with soldering irons and machinery to produce high-quality assemblies efficiently.
  • Perform tasks independently, maintaining productivity and attention to detail in a fast-paced environment.
  • Visually inspect product to ensure high quality standards are maintained.
  • Work effectively under pressure and meet tight deadlines while maintaining quality and accuracy.
  • Apply knowledge of electrical assemblies to enhance product functionality and reliability.
  • Contribute a strong work ethic and self-motivation, taking initiative and working with minimal supervision to drive results.

WHAT SUCCESS LOOKS LIKE

  • Assemble components accurately and consistently to meet quality standards.
  • Follow blueprints and specifications with precision.
  • Use of soldering irons safely and efficiently.
  • Maintain high productivity with minimal supervision.
  • Meet daily production targets without compromising quality.
  • Support a positive, team-oriented environment through clear communication and collaboration.
  • Proactively identify and report issues to maintain smooth workflow.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ement by bringing to light new ideas.

WHAT S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E YOU REQUIRE

  • Experience with soldering and electronic components.
  • Excellent hand-eye coordination and fine motor skills for precise assembly.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y in inspections and quality control.
  •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ment.
  • Strong communication skills for collaboration and issue reporting.
  • Experience with electrical assemblies considered an asset.
  • Experience with surface mount technology is considered an asset.
  • Knowledge of IPC standards is considered an asset.
